Lamb Market Reports Revised
In Mandatory Reporting Program
WASHINGTON, D.C. -
USDA has introduced two re
vised daily lamb market news re
ports and one new daily report to
complement existing reports as
part of the Livestock Mandatory
Reporting Program. These re
ports became available
starting Jan. 7.
The revised reports
are the U.S. Daily
Lamb Report and the
Western Daily Lamb
Report. USDA’s Agri
cultural Marketing
Service (AMS) anal
yzed data obtained
from packers to de
termine the purchasing
methods being used by
individual plants
AMS concluded that
confidentiality guide
lines could be met for
negotiated and formu
la lamb transactions if
daily data collected
from packers was ag
gregated in a multiday
report. This is the
same procedure that is
being used for lamb
carcass reporting.
AMS will publish
these reports each day
when aggregated data
includes three or more
packers and no indi
vidual packer is pro
viding more than 70
percent of the data.
If on an individual
daily basis the confi
dentiality guideline is
not met, the data will
be aggregated with
data from succeeding
days until the confi
dentiality guideline is
met.
By using this proce
dure, all reported data
for negotiated live
lamb and carcass
based formula transac
tions will be published.
On days when AMS is
unable to publish a re
port containing new
information, AMS will
publish a report con
taining the latest avail
able information.
These revised re
ports are expected to
improve public access
to mandatory informa
tion by permitting
AMS to publish a
greater volume of col
lected data on a more
consistent basis in a
manner that protects
the confidentiality of
reported transactions.
The new report is
entitled the National
Daily Lamb Carcass
Cutout Value Report.
